The reason that Oregon beaches are public owned and accessible to all is because of laws that were passed in the early 1970’s. At that time, there were so many Californians buying up land for cheap and building condos on the coastline that the legislature had to enact these laws to keep the beaches public. I am a native Oregonian and love the Oregon coast. My ancestors came to Oregon in the 1840’s.
